Written by Lucille Colandro and illustrated by Jared D Lee this book takes children on a hilarious adventure as they follow the Old Lady s ridiculous consumption of various Halloween themed objects From a bat to an owl to a cat each new item adds to the zany chaos of the story

1 More from Chalk FULL of Ideas Description Here is a FREE sequencing activity designed for use in the K 2 classroom setting It goes along with the book There Was an Old Lady Who Swallowed a Bat by Lucille Colandro Students will retell the story in order by coloring cutting and pasting the sequence circles into the correct ordinal position
